Let's jump on board our Super Defender Jeep and traverse the bumpiest paths to take you to Icelandic Highlands. First astonishing pictures will be painted by the Hjálparfoss waterfall, near one of the most active icelanding stratovolcanoes called Hekla. Never enough of watching endless cascades of running water? Then it's time for a bigger player, the third largest waterfall in Iceland, named Háifoss. From the viewing spot nearby you’ll also have the chance to spot it together with Granni Waterfall and capture both waterfalls in a single frame. We'll also catch a glimpse of Sigöldufoss waterfall, located in the canyon often called Valley of Tears. The Highlands’ secret gorge is a real treat for photographers who marvel at the striking turquoise color of the water and the contrasting landscapes on both sides of the canyon.
Reaching the mountains we’ll pass by two volcanic craters, Bláhylur, Ljótipollur, filled with gorgeous blue water. Another picture perfect opportunity alert! Last but not least, time for our ultimate destination, the magnificent Landmannalaugar. Apart from epic hikes along the trails surrounded by rainbow-colored mountains, 'People's Pools' offer a geothermal oasis with hot springs.
